多服务器架构下的运维管理策略

资源类型:00-9.net 2024-11-15 15:08

多个服务器的服务器简介:



构建高效稳定的“多个服务器的服务器”架构:迈向企业级应用的新台阶 在当今这个数字化时代,企业对于数据处理能力、系统稳定性和扩展性的需求日益增长

    随着业务规模的扩大,单一服务器已无法满足日益增长的计算需求和高并发访问压力,因此,“多个服务器的服务器”架构,即我们通常所说的分布式系统或多服务器集群架构,成为了企业级应用不可或缺的基础设施

    本文将深入探讨这一架构的优势、设计原则、关键技术以及实施策略,旨在为企业构建高效稳定的服务器集群提供有力指导

     一、多服务器架构的优势 1. 高可用性与容错性 多服务器架构通过冗余部署,确保即使部分服务器发生故障,整个系统仍能继续运行

    通过负载均衡技术,请求可以自动分配到其他健康的服务器上,有效避免单点故障,提高系统的可用性和可靠性

     2. 水平扩展与弹性伸缩 面对业务量的快速增长,多服务器架构允许企业轻松添加更多服务器来分担负载,实现水平扩展

    结合云计算的弹性伸缩能力,可以根据实时负载自动调整资源分配,既保证了性能又降低了成本

     3. 高性能与低延迟 通过合理的负载均衡策略和数据分布设计,多服务器架构能够充分利用每台服务器的计算能力,减少单个服务器的处理压力,从而提高整体系统的响应速度和吞吐量,降低用户请求的等待时间

     4. 数据安全与备份 在多服务器环境中,数据可以分布存储于不同的服务器上,并通过复制机制实现数据冗余,有效防止数据丢失

    同时,定期的数据备份和恢复策略进一步增强了数据的安全性

     二、设计原则 1. 高可用设计 确保每个组件都有备份,采用主备或主从模式,以及自动故障转移机制,确保服务连续性

     2. 负载均衡 采用软件负载均衡器(如HAProxy、Nginx)或硬件负载均衡设备,根据算法(如轮询、最少连接数)合理分配请求,避免单一服务器过载

     3. 数据一致性 在分布式系统中,数据的一致性是一个挑战

    需采用分布式事务、CAP理论(一致性、可用性、分区容忍性)权衡,以及最终一致性等策略来确保数据的一致性

     4. 服务解耦与微服务化 将复杂系统拆分为多个独立的服务,每个服务负责特定的业务功能,通过API进行通信,提高系统的可维护性和可扩展性

     5. 监控与日志 建立完善的监控体系,实时监控服务器状态、网络性能、应用性能等关键指标,并保留详尽的日志记录,便于故障排查和性能优化

     三、关键技术 1. 负载均衡技术 负载均衡是实现多服务器高效协同工作的关键

    它不仅包括硬件负载均衡器,还有基于软件的解决方案,如LVS(Linux Virtual Server)、Nginx等,它们能够根据预设策略智能地分配网络流量

     2. 容器化与编排 Docker等容器技术的兴起,使得应用部署更加灵活高效

    结合Kubernetes等容器编排工具,可以自动化管理容器的生命周期,包括部署、扩展、升级和故障恢复,极大地提高了运维效率

     3. 分布式数据库与缓存 MySQL Cluster、Cassandra、MongoDB等分布式数据库,以及Redis、Memcached等分布式缓存,为数据的高可用性和高性能存储提供了解决方案

    这些系统通过数据分片、复制和一致性协议,确保数据的高可靠性和访问速度

     4. 服务治理与配置中心 Spring Cloud、Dubbo等服务治理框架,以及Apollo、Nacos等配置中心,帮助实现服务的注册与发现、熔断降级、限流保护以及配置的统一管理,增强了系统的稳定性和可维护性

     5. 安全与身份认证 在多服务器架构中,安全尤为重要

    采用HTTPS、SSL/TLS加密传输,结合OAuth2、JWT等身份认证机制,确保数据传输的安全性和用户身份的有效性

     四、实施策略 1. 分阶段实施 从业务需求出发,分阶段逐步引入多服务器架构,优先对核心系统进行改造,确保每一步都经过充分测试,减少风险

     2. 培训与技术积累 加强对团队的技术培训,掌握分布式系统设计与运维的关键技能,积累实战经验,为后续的持续优化和扩展打下基础

     3. 自动化与工具化 利用CI/CD(持续集成/持续部署)工具、自动化运维脚本和监控平台,提高部署效率和运维水平,减少人为错误

     4. 持续优化与迭代 基于监控数据和用户反馈,定期评估系统性能,进行必要的优化和调整,保持系统的持续优化和迭代能力

     结语 构建高效稳定的“多个服务器的服务器”架构,是企业应对业务增长挑战、提升竞争力的关键

    通过遵循高可用设计原则,采用先进的负载均衡、容器化、分布式数据库等技术,结合科学的实施策略,企业可以搭建起一个既灵活又强大的IT基础设施,为业务的快速发展提供坚实的支撑

    在这个过程中,持续的技术学习和创新同样不可或缺,它将推动企业不断向前,迈向更加辉煌的数字化未来

    

阅读全文
上一篇:火星SEO下拉搜索技巧解析

最新收录:

  • 吴中区直销服务器生产商引领科技潮流
  • 删除《明日之后》服务器记录教程
  • 吴中区智能服务器价格全解析
  • 多服务器负载均衡策略揭秘
  • 轻松上手指南:如何上传代码至服务器
  • 吴中区中高端服务器最新报价揭秘
  • 多服务器互联,打造无缝沟通新体验
  • 多服务器数据库同步实战指南
  • 吴忠存储服务器工程师招聘启事
  • 轻松教程:如何上传软件文件至服务器
  • 揭秘吴忠科技型网站服务器地址详情
  • 多服务器整合,打造超强虚拟服务器
  • 首页 | 多个服务器的服务器:多服务器架构下的运维管理策略